Science
In Science this week we investigated if white or dark chocolate melts faster. We discussed the concept of a ‘fair test’ and which things need to be kept the same (e.g size of the chocolate, time it is in the sun). We then discussed the definition of ‘hypothesis’, which means to make a prediction of what you think will happen.
The class then completed the ‘Prediction’ portion of the activity sheet, along with drawing the chocolate before it was heated. We then placed the 2 bars of chocolate in the sun for a 10-minute interval with regular checks.
After the chocolate melted, we put it back in the freezer to see what would happen. The students then drew. their prediction of what will happen next in the ‘after cooling’ section. We then had a class discussion about the results and if this change is reversible or irreversible.
